Q: What are gas fireplace logs?

A: Gas fireplace logs are ceramic logs designed to mimic the appearance of real wood logs. They are connected to a gas line and burner system to create a realistic flame effect without the need for actual wood.

Step-by-Step Guide to Safely Light Gas Fireplace Logs

Step 1: Check for Gas Leaks

Before lighting the gas fireplace logs, it is essential to check for any gas leaks. Use a gas leak detector or soapy water to detect any leaks around the gas line connections. If you detect a gas leak, turn off the gas supply immediately and contact a professional for repairs.

Step 2: Open the Damper

Make sure the damper is fully open before lighting the gas fireplace logs. This allows for proper ventilation and prevents the buildup of carbon monoxide.

Step 3: Turn on the Gas

Turn on the gas supply to the fireplace logs.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for your specific gas log system.

Step 4: Ignite the Logs

Use a long fireplace match or a lighter to ignite the gas fireplace logs. Hold the flame near the burner until the logs ignite. Avoid using flammable liquids or materials to light the logs.

Step 5: Adjust the Flame

Once the logs are lit, adjust the flame height and intensity according to your preferences. Most gas log systems come with a control knob or remote control for easy flame adjustment.
